A Landmark Shift: Understanding the 2025 Education Policy Reform
The 2025 Education Policy Reform represents a pivotal moment in Slovenia's approach to student immigration and educational inclusivity. With an increasing demand for a diverse and skilled workforce, the reform aims to simplify the process for international students seeking to study in Slovenia. Key changes include streamlined visa applications, recognition of foreign qualifications, and enhanced support services for newcomers. By fostering a welcoming environment, Slovenia not only enhances its appeal as a study destination but also enriches its educational landscape with diverse perspectives. This landmark shift aligns with Slovenia's broader economic goals, as attracting international talent is seen as essential for innovation and growth. As the reform unfolds, it is expected to bolster Slovenia's position in the global education market, creating a more dynamic and interconnected academic community that benefits both local and international students alike.
Streamlined Processes: How Slovenia Supports International Students
Slovenia has implemented a series of streamlined processes aimed at simplifying the immigration journey for international students. Central to this initiative is the introduction of a digital application platform that allows prospective students to submit their documents and track their application status in real-time. This user-friendly interface reduces bureaucratic hurdles and enhances transparency, making it easier for students from around the globe to navigate the complexities of visa applications.
Moreover, Slovenia’s educational institutions have established dedicated support services that provide guidance on legal requirements, housing, and integration into local communities. These services not only assist students in settling in but also foster a welcoming atmosphere that encourages cultural exchange. By prioritizing accessibility and support, Slovenia positions itself as an attractive destination for international students, ultimately enriching its academic landscape and promoting diversity within its universities.
